Description

Here are 32 task cards designed for your students to practice multiplying integers. Use a few, or use them all!

*Cards include one and two digit numbers.
*Cards include...
- neg x neg
- pos x neg
- neg x pos
- neg x zero

Apply and extend previous understandings of multiplication and division and of fractions to multiply and divide rational numbers.
Understand that multiplication is extended from fractions to rational numbers by requiring that operations continue to satisfy the properties of operations, particularly the distributive property, leading to products such as (–1)(–1) = 1 and the rules for multiplying signed numbers. Interpret products of rational numbers by describing real-world contexts.
Apply properties of operations as strategies to multiply and divide rational numbers.
